Nile River Canvas

62 Items

Nile River Canvas

62 Items

Clear All
Mini
(8)
Small
(63)
Medium
(63)
Large
(62)
Oversized
(34)
Giant
(1)

Shop All African Landmarks

Nile River

Filter By:

12